NEW YORK CITY – Fashion's biggest night out brought high glamour and couture to the Metropolitan Museum of Art at the Met Gala this week. Now the focus is on the show the event launches.

In America: A Lexicon of Fashion, opens to the public this Saturday in the Anna Wintour Costume Center wing.

The exhibit is the smaller first part to a two part series. It examines the theme of American fashion and how it's evolved over the decades. Rather than holding the theme to one specific definition, the Costume Institute aims to celebrate and explore American fashion and the different meanings it takes on. The exhibit will be on display until September 5, 2022.
